International
Amateur Radio Union (IARU)
http://www.iaru.org/
Created in Paris, France, the International Amateur Radio Union has been
the watchdog and spokesman for the world Amateur Radio community since
1925. At the international level, national societies throughout the world
work together for the international good of Amateur Radio under the auspices
of a representative democracy, the International Amateur Radio Union (IARU).
